Find the distance between points M(6, 16) and Z(-1,14) to the nearest tenth.

Given:

The points are M(6,16) and Z(-1,14).

To find:

The distance between given points.

Solution:

Distance formula:


d=√((x_2-x_1)^2+(y_2-y_1)^2)

So, the distance between two points M(6,16) and Z(-1,14) is


d=√((-1-6)^2+(14-16)^2)


d=√((-7)^2+(-2)^2)


d=√(49+4)


d=√(53)


d=7.28011


d\approx 7.3

Therefore, the distance between given points is 7.3 units.
